Day 1: Arrival Phnom Penh – Royal Palace – Independence Monument – Wat Phnom (B,­,D)
On the first day , our guide and drive will welcome and pick you up at Phnom Penh Airport. After that , our car will take you to your hotel to check in. In the afternoon, you will visit to the magnificent Royal Palace, which still serve as resident to the highly respected Royal family and His Majesty the King Norodom Sihamony, continue to visit the famous and most sacred Silver Pagoda, and visit the Elephant Museum. The next destination is Central Market – known as Phsar Thmey to local, it is a beautifdiv art­deco building, constructed in 1930s by French architect Louis Chauchon. At this market you can find almost everything on sales from bargain garment products to fresh seafood. After Central market , you will visit Independence Monument and continue along Norodom Bodivevard to the historical and sacred site of Wat Phnom, a man­ made historical hill found in 1372 which the city name Phnom Penh derived from. After all , you will stroll along the riverfront to view all sort of activities of locals relaxing after the day.Tonight you will stay in Phnom Penh.

Day 2: Phnom Penh: Tuol Sleng – Kildivng Field – Transfer to Siem Reap (B,L,­)
After enjoy breakfast at hotel, you will begin the educational morning on Cambodian recent history by visiting the former Khmer Rouge S­21 prison, now known as Tuol Sleng Genocide Museum, then travel 16km to the outskirt of Phnom Penh to the notorious Kildivng Field of Cheung Ek where a memorial stands in front of the mass killing site. Now the site serves as the museum and memorial center for the victims of Pol Pot regime from 1975­1979. Then, you will be transfered by car to Siem Reap, the trip takes about 6 hours. The journey is a scenic ride across three provinces: Kandal, Kampong Cham and Kampong Thom province. We make some stops along the way including Skun – known as spider town made famed because of a special dedivcacy – deep­fried tarantdivas.We also make a short stop in Kampong Thom – the province located at the center of the Kingdom. The journey is even more meaningful as you traveldivng on the path of Khmer ancient highway where you witness some evidences of the highway such as ancient bridges including Kampong Kdey – the largest surviving ancient bridge of the highway. Upon arrival, you will be transfered to hotel for check­in and stay overnight in Siem Reap.

Day 3: Siem Reap: Roluos Group – Ta Prohm – Angkor Thom (B,­D)
After Breakfast at hotel, we begin the temples visit by traveldivng back in time and visit one of the early capitals of Angkor era ­ the Hariharalaya, commonly known as Roluos Group. Start with Lolei, the brick temple originally built on an island in the center of baray or reservoir. Then continue to Preah Ko – the sacred cow named in honor of Nandin – the Shiva’s mount. This temple was plaster coated and painted and still visible at the back of the towers. We then visit Bakong, one of the temple on mountain , which later became architectural signature of Khmer kings. We will continue to visit Ta Prohm, which was slowly swallowed by jungle. The tentacle­divke root of giant trees growing over the temple, man first conquered jungle to build but nature later reclaimed its territory back. It is the movement that is not measure by days but by centuries. Next you will continue exploring the mysterious Royal city of Angkor Thom. The 54­tower temple of Bayon is an awesome sight with hundreds of smidivng faces of Avalokiteshvara. Then visit to the surroundings of the complex including the Baphuon, Elephant Terrace, Leper King Terrace and Royal Palace. In the eveing , you will enjoy your dinner with Apsara Dance show and spend your night in Siem Reap.

Day 4: Siem Reap: Angkor Wat – Banteay Srei (B,L,­)
After breakfast at hotel, you will visit the masterpiece of Khmer architecture ­ Angkor Wat. With extraordinary carving on its bas­ redivefs, This mother­of­temples not only known as Khmer pride and symbol, but also known to the world as World’s Largest Redivgious Monument. UNESCO has divsted Angkor Wat as World’s Heritage in 1992. We then continue to Banteay Srei, a beautiful pink­sandstone temple famously know for its fine carving which considered by many the best of all Khmer temple, visit Banteay Samre, also built by Surya Varman II – the mastermind behind Angkor Wat. You will stay the night in Siem Reap.

Day 5: Siem Reap: Artisans D’Angkor – Silk Farm – Departure (B,­,­)
After breakfast at hotel, we will visit Artisans D’Angkor, a center that provides a real showcase of Khmer Craftsmanship. You will have a guided tour through different part of the center where wood carving and stone carving are shown. The best example of how the carvings on the temple are made. You will continue to visit Silk Farm of Puok, where you can see the silk production process. After that is time for departure.
